1. Types of Corporate Photography
Event Photography
What: Conference, gala, teambuilding, product launch, AGM
Purpose:
- Document event (memories, archive)
- Marketing content (social media, website, next year’s promo)
- Internal communications (company newsletter)
Key Shots:
- Venue overview (wide shot)
- Keynote speakers (action shots)
- Audience engagement (reactions, applause)
- Networking (candid moments)
- Details (decor, food, branding)
- VIP/sponsor recognition
Typical Deliverables:
- 200-500 edited photos (8-hour event)
- 48h turnaround (highlights 24h)
- High-res JPG (print quality)
- Web-optimized (social media)
Cost: 10-30 triệu/ngày (1 photographer + assistant)
Corporate Headshots
What: Professional portraits for employees (website, LinkedIn, ID cards)
Purpose:
- Team page (website)
- Professional profiles (LinkedIn, email signatures)
- Company directory
- Marketing materials (executive bios)
Setup:
- Studio-style (backdrop, controlled lighting)
- On-location (office, outdoor)
- Consistent style (all employees same look)
Typical Flow:
- 10-15 phút/person (posing, shots, review)
- 50 employees = 1 day shoot
- 3-5 final shots/person delivered
Key Elements:
- Clean background (solid color or subtle)
- Flattering lighting (3-point setup)
- Eye contact (looking at camera)
- Professional attire (coached beforehand)
- Natural expression (avoid stiff smiles)
Cost: 300k-1M/person (depending on volume, setup)
Product Photography
What: Ảnh sản phẩm cho e-commerce, catalog, marketing
Purpose:
- E-commerce listings (Shopify, Lazada, Shopee)
- Print catalog
- Social media
- Advertising
Types:
- White background (clean, standard e-commerce)
- Lifestyle (product in use, context)
- Flat lay (overhead, styling)
- 360° view (interactive, multiple angles)
Typical Specs:
- Resolution: 2000×2000px minimum (e-commerce)
- Format: JPG (web), TIFF (print)
- White background: Pure white (#FFFFFF)
- Multiple angles: Front, side, back, detail shots
Cost:
- Simple products: 100k-300k/SKU (1-3 photos)
- Complex products: 500k-1M/SKU (lifestyle, multiple setups)

2. Equipment Essentials
Cameras (Body)
Full-Frame (Professional):
- Sony A7 IV – $2,500, 33MP, excellent low-light
- Canon EOS R6 II – $2,500, 24MP, fast autofocus
- Nikon Z6 III – $2,000, 24MP, reliable
APS-C (Budget/Backup):
- Sony A6400 – $900, compact, 24MP
- Canon EOS R10 – $1,000, fast, 24MP
Key Features:
- Dual card slots (backup, critical for events!)
- Good low-light (ISO 6400+ usable, venues often dark)
- Fast autofocus (track moving subjects)
- Battery life (500+ shots/battery, events drain fast)
Recommendation: Sony A7 IV (best all-rounder 2026)
Lenses (Critical!)
Event Photography Kit:
- 24-70mm f/2.8 (primary lens, versatile) – $1,500-2,500
- 70-200mm f/2.8 (reach, keynote speakers) – $2,000-3,000
- 16-35mm f/2.8 (wide, venue shots) – $1,500
Headshot Kit:
- 85mm f/1.8 (portrait lens, flattering) – $500
- 50mm f/1.4 (backup, full-body shots) – $400
Product Photography:
- 90mm f/2.8 Macro (detail shots) – $1,000
- 24-70mm f/2.8 (versatility)
Why f/2.8 Matters:
- Large aperture = more light (dark venues)
- Shallow depth of field (background blur, subject pop)
- Professional look
Lighting (On-Location)
Flash System:
- Speedlight (on-camera flash) – Godox V1 ($200)
- Wireless trigger – Godox X2T ($50)
- Light stand + Softbox – $100
Continuous Lights (Video-Friendly):
- LED panels – Aputure MC ($100/panel)
- Portable, battery-powered
Modifiers:
- Softbox (soft light, flattering)
- Umbrella (budget softbox)
- Reflector (bounce light, fill shadows)
Event Lighting Tips:
- Bounce flash off ceiling (avoid harsh direct flash)
- Use TTL mode (auto exposure, fast-paced events)
- Backup flash (batteries die!)
Accessories
Must-Haves:
- Spare batteries (3-4 per camera)
- Memory cards (128GB×2 minimum, fast UHS-II)
- Camera strap (comfortable, 8h events)
- Lens cleaning kit (microfiber, blower)
- Camera bag (backpack style, event mobility)
Nice-to-Haves:
- Monopod (support for 70-200mm)
- External flash (better than on-camera)
- Grey card (white balance reference)
3. Event Photography Workflow
Pre-Event (1 Tuần Trước)
Client Meeting:
- [ ] Event schedule (timeline, key moments)
- [ ] Shot list (must-have photos: keynote, VIPs, sponsors)
- [ ] Venue visit (scouting, lighting conditions)
- [ ] Deliverables agreement (how many photos, format, timeline)
Gear Prep:
- [ ] Charge batteries (all of them!)
- [ ] Format memory cards (empty, fresh start)
- [ ] Clean lenses (no dust spots in photos!)
- [ ] Test equipment (shoot test frames, review)
Event Day (Execution)
Arrive Early (1-2h before):
- Scout venue (best angles, lighting)
- Test shots (adjust camera settings)
- Introduce self to event organizer (point of contact)
Camera Settings (Starting Point):
- Mode: Aperture priority (Av/A mode) or Manual (M)
- Aperture: f/2.8-4 (balance sharpness + light)
- ISO: Auto ISO (limit 6400 max)
- Shutter speed: 1/125s minimum (avoid blur)
- White balance: Auto (or custom if consistent venue lighting)
- Focus: Continuous AF (tracking)
- Shooting mode: Single shot (not burst, conserve cards)
Coverage Strategy:
- Wide shots: Venue, crowd, overview (context)
- Medium shots: Speakers, activities (storytelling)
- Close-ups: Faces, emotions, details (connection)
- Variety: Horizontal + vertical (social media needs vertical!)
Capture Key Moments:
- Speaker taking stage (entrance)
- Mid-presentation (engaged, gesturing)
- Audience reaction (applause, laughter)
- Networking (candid conversations)
- VIP/sponsors (recognition, visibility)
Avoid:
- ❌ Photos of people eating (unflattering!)
- ❌ Closed eyes, weird expressions (review shots!)
- ❌ Cluttered backgrounds (distracting)
Post-Event (Editing & Delivery)
Step 1: Culling (Selection)
- Import to Lightroom (organize by time/event)
- Flag good shots (star rating: 1-5)
- Delete obvious rejects (eyes closed, blurry)
- Goal: 200-500 keepers (from 1,000-2,000 shot)
Step 2: Editing (Lightroom)
- Exposure: Brighten if needed (but don’t overdo)
- White balance: Correct color casts (venues often yellow/orange)
- Contrast: Add punch (photos pop)
- Highlights/Shadows: Balance (recover blown highlights, lift shadows)
- Clarity: Add sharpness (but subtle, avoid over-sharpening)
- Vibrance: Boost colors (but natural, not oversaturated)
- Crop: Straighten horizons, improve composition
Consistency:
- Create preset (apply to all photos for consistent look)
- Batch edit (similar lighting conditions = same adjustments)
Step 3: Export & Delivery
- High-res: 5000px long edge, 300dpi, 90% quality JPG
- Web-optimized: 2000px long edge, 72dpi, 80% quality
- File naming: Event-Name001.jpg, Event-Name002.jpg…
- Delivery: Google Drive, Dropbox (organized folders)
- Turnaround: 48h standard, 24h highlights (20-30 best shots)
4. Posing & Composition Tips
Headshot Posing
Body Positioning:
- Angle body 45° (not square to camera)
- Shoulders back (confident posture)
- Weight on back foot (natural stance)
Face & Expression:
- Chin slightly forward + down (avoid double chin)
- Eyes to camera (engage viewer)
- Natural smile (think happy thought, not “say cheese”)
- Jaw slightly forward (define jawline)
Hands:
- If visible: Relaxed (not tense)
- Crossed arms OK (but friendly, not defensive)
- Avoid: Hands in pockets (looks awkward)
Camera Height:
- Eye level or slightly above (flattering angle)
- Never below eye level (unflattering)
Event Candids
Be Invisible:
- Use long lens (70-200mm, shoot from distance)
- Don’t interrupt moments (capture naturally)
- Anticipate action (keynote finishing, applause coming)
Composition Rules:
- Rule of thirds: Subject off-center (more interesting)
- Leading lines: Use architecture, lines to guide eye
- Framing: Use doorways, windows as natural frames
- Negative space: Don’t crowd frame (give breathing room)
5. Common Mistakes & Fixes
❌ Mistake #1: Poor Lighting (Dark, Harsh Shadows)
Problem: Venue lighting bad, on-camera flash harsh
Fix:
- Bounce flash off ceiling/wall (softer light)
- Increase ISO (don’t fear noise, better than blur)
- Use wide aperture (f/2.8, more light)
- Off-camera flash with softbox (if setup possible)
❌ Mistake #2: Blurry Photos (Motion Blur)
Problem: Shutter speed too slow, subject moving
Fix:
- Shutter speed rule: 1/focal length minimum (e.g., 70mm lens = 1/70s minimum)
- For moving subjects: 1/250s or faster
- Enable image stabilization (lens/camera)
- Increase ISO to achieve faster shutter
❌ Mistake #3: Missing Key Moments
Problem: Not paying attention, wrong place wrong time
Fix:
- Study event schedule (know when keynote, awards)
- Position strategically (best angle before moment happens)
- Anticipate (speaker about to reveal award, camera ready)
- Shoot in bursts (important moments, capture sequence)
❌ Mistake #4: Inconsistent Editing Style
Problem: Some photos warm, some cool, some dark, some bright
Fix:
- Create Lightroom preset (consistent adjustments)
- Batch edit (similar lighting = same preset)
- Review before export (ensure consistency)
❌ Mistake #5: Slow Turnaround
Problem: Client waits 1 week for photos (event momentum lost)
Fix:
- Cull same night (while fresh)
- Edit highlights 24h (20-30 best shots, client can post immediately)
- Full delivery 48h (200-500 photos)
- Automation: Lightroom presets, batch export
6. Case Study: Corporate AGM (Annual General Meeting)
Event Details
Client: Tech company, 300 attendees Venue: Hotel ballroom Duration: 8 hours (8am-4pm) Coverage: 2 photographers (main + roaming)
Shot List (Client Requirements)
Must-Haves:
- CEO opening speech (wide + close-up)
- Board members (individual portraits)
- Financial presentation (presenter + slides visible)
- Q&A session (audience, CEO answering)
- Lunch networking (candids)
- Awards ceremony (winners on stage)
- Group photo (all 300 attendees)
Execution
Photographer 1 (Main):
- Position: Front-center (stage coverage)
- Gear: Sony A7 IV + 24-70mm f/2.8
- Role: Keynote, presentations, awards
Photographer 2 (Roaming):
- Position: Sides, back (audience angles)
- Gear: Sony A6400 + 70-200mm f/2.8
- Role: Audience reactions, candids, details
Settings Used:
- Aperture: f/2.8-4
- ISO: 1600-3200 (ballroom lighting moderate)
- Shutter: 1/160s (speakers, some movement)
- White balance: Custom (3200K, warm ballroom lights)
Deliverables
24h Highlights: 50 photos (social media ready) 48h Full Set: 400 edited photos Format:
- High-res (5000px): Dropbox folder (organized by session)
- Web-optimized (2000px): Separate folder (social media)
Usage:
- Website (about us, leadership team)
- Social media (LinkedIn, Facebook – 20+ posts)
- Internal communications (newsletter, email)
- Next year’s AGM promo (marketing materials)
